Dicy was the daughter of Robert West (1792-1875), born in Horry County, SC. Her mother's name has not been found, but she and her sister Sarah Elizabeth migrated to Florida with their father Robert and his second wife Anna and their children together. She was married to Michael Pickels on Oct 1 1840 in Madison County and they raised their children in the San Pedro area of Madison. Their children are: Elizabeth, Jacob, Polly, Robert A, Julia Ann, William Roeann, Sarah, James Piney, John Berry and Levy. There is no record of her gravesite.


Added by Ann Parkinson: She was married in Madison County on 1 Oct 1840 in a double ceremony with her sister, Sarah Elizabeth West who married Hiram Parish.
Believed to be buried in Madison County, FL.
